Output 75180d84511286f7309524ad333b12a223aa51a06eec33634ca6bfdcb4ce5c4d:0

value
13876
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7cd491fe1ee6101a4de65d9d4e5027eab186e1166f9f364e048ac6a79a4c0bae
address
bc1p0n2frls7ucgp5n0xtkw5u5p8a2ccdcgkd70nvnsy3tr20xjvpwhqf2whmj
transaction
75180d84511286f7309524ad333b12a223aa51a06eec33634ca6bfdcb4ce5c4d
spent
true